Transaction 58d8ce6e7371aff7873bc97e11ab99f5011910265c2a6895caebfb5a832e7471
2 Input
2 Outputs
- 58d8ce6e7371aff7873bc97e11ab99f5011910265c2a6895caebfb5a832e7471:0
- 58d8ce6e7371aff7873bc97e11ab99f5011910265c2a6895caebfb5a832e7471:1
value 341100
address 38ShpEDzPNAi1VNN4NcG7HsXTJWaUbpDxZ
value 19340200
address 3NZzXKYWztLzKSvgwGb6PAPMj8kLoAaG7g